Synopsis

Documentary examining the collapse of Enron Corporation — once America's seventh-largest company — and the fraud, deception, and corporate culture that enabled it.

Our Review

Enron's culture of denial and deception is the corporate negligence pattern in its purest form: executives who knew the truth, suppressed it, and let ordinary people bear the consequences.
